Understanding Scholarship Opportunities for Studying in Sweden

Sweden’s education system is renowned for fostering creativity, critical thinking, and practical skills. While tuition fees were introduced for non-EU/EEA students in 2010, the country remains committed to supporting international students through a variety of scholarships. These awards are designed to recognize academic excellence, leadership potential, and the mutual benefits of cultural exchange.

Key Types of Scholarships Available in Sweden

1. Swedish Institute Scholarships (SIS)

The Swedish Institute (SI) is a governmental agency that plays a leading role in promoting Sweden as a study destination. It provides a flagship scholarship known as the Swedish Institute Scholarships for Global Professionals (SISGP) targeting highly qualified international students enrolling in full-time master’s programs.

  • Coverage: Tuition fees, monthly living allowance, travel grants, and insurance.
  • Target Group: Students from selected countries demonstrating leadership potential and a commitment to contributing positively to society.
  • Scope: Applicable for over 700 master’s programs across Swedish universities.

2. University-Specific Scholarships

Most Swedish universities offer their own scholarship programs for international students, aimed at attracting talented individuals worldwide. These scholarships typically vary in scope:

  • Tuition Fee Waivers: Partially or fully cover tuition fees.
  • Stipends or Grants: Help cover living costs, study materials, or travel expenses.
  • Merit-Based Scholarships: Awarded based on academic performance and other achievements.

Prospective students should explore scholarships available at their chosen institutions for tailored opportunities.

Eligibility Criteria and Application Process

Scholarship eligibility depends on several factors, including:

  • Nationality: Many scholarships are designated for applicants from specific countries or regions.
  • Level of Study: Whether applying for bachelor’s, master’s, or doctoral programs.
  • Field of Study: Some scholarships focus on particular academic disciplines linked to Sweden’s innovation priorities.
  • Academic Excellence: High grades and relevant qualifications are typically required.
  • Leadership and Impact Potential: Especially for SISGP scholarships, candidates must demonstrate ambition and leadership qualities.

Each scholarship program has its own application timeline, documentation requirements, and selection process. It is essential for applicants and recruitment professionals to monitor deadlines well in advance and prepare comprehensive application packages.
